The Record
Joseph G Rankin sent out 4 charted starters at Plainridge across 2 seasons, 2003 to 2004, drawn from a string of 4 different horses. No win appears in the charts held here, though the record shows 1 placings.
On 2 of those starts Joseph G Rankin also held the lines. The trainer-driver is the ordinary case at a regional meeting rather than the exception, and it is one reason form at a track like this reads differently from a circuit where catch-drivers dominate.
The horses that appeared most often for this stable were SEARCH SASSY CASSY (1), PURE CAMMIE (1), ANOTHER APPEAL (1), NUCLEAR THREAT (1). A trainer who starts the same horse repeatedly at one track is usually placing it to a class it can hold, which is the pattern worth reading in the table below.
